Math Teacher Education in Montana

Math Teacher Education Schools in Montana

8 Math Teacher Education students earned their degrees in the state in 2022-2023.

In this state, Math Teacher Education is the 227th most popular major out of a total 357 majors commonly available.

Jobs for Math Teacher Education Grads in Montana

There are 6,350 people in the state and 1,773,720 people in the nation working in math teacher education jobs.

undefined

Wages for Math Teacher Education Jobs in Montana

In this state, math teacher education grads earn an average of $54,480. Nationwide, they make an average of $64,340.
